How Did the Kappa Sigma Hand Sign Originate?
The origins of the Kappa Sigma hand sign can be traced back to the fraternity’s founding in 1869. As one of the oldest and largest Greek organizations in the world, Kappa Sigma has a rich history filled with traditions that have stood the test of time. The hand sign was developed as a way for members to discreetly identify one another during a time when Greek organizations were less widely accepted.
Over the years, the Kappa Sigma hand sign has evolved into a symbol of pride and identity. It is often taught to new members during initiation ceremonies, where they learn about the fraternity’s values, rituals, and traditions. The hand sign serves as a tangible reminder of the bond shared by Kappa Sigma brothers and their commitment to upholding the fraternity’s principles.

How to Perform the Kappa Sigma Hand Sign?
Performing the Kappa Sigma hand sign is relatively simple, but it requires attention to detail to ensure it’s done correctly. The gesture typically involves forming the Greek letters "K" and "Σ" (Sigma) with your fingers.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
- Start by extending your hand with your palm facing outward.
- Use your thumb and index finger to form a "K" shape by creating a triangle.
- Position your other fingers to represent the letter "Σ" by extending them outward.
- Hold the gesture briefly to signal your affiliation with Kappa Sigma.
While the Kappa Sigma hand sign is easy to perform, it’s important to use it respectfully and only if you’re a member of the fraternity. Misusing the hand sign can lead to misunderstandings and may be seen as disrespectful by fraternity members.
